Automation, Logistics, and Bottleneck Control
Automation becomes important when manual hauling begins interrupting production, gathering, or shop management. Conveyors are suited to moving solid materials and finished goods, while pipes support compatible pipe-based connections. Use the logistics system that matches the machines and materials in the selected chain.
A strong layout follows one clear direction:
Input area → processing area → potion production → finished goods → shop
This arrangement reduces unnecessary crossings and makes it easier to identify where the chain has stopped. If machines sit idle, inspect the previous stage rather than immediately adding more final-production equipment.
A production line is limited by its slowest required stage. If potion machines are waiting for processed ingredients, improve processing or supply before increasing potion output.
| Bottleneck Sign | Likely Cause | Practical Response |
|---|---|---|
| Potion machine sits idle | Processed ingredients are missing | Inspect the previous machine and its input route |
| Raw materials pile up | Downstream processing is too slow | Increase processing capacity or improve transport |
| Storage remains empty | Input supply is inconsistent | Improve gathering and add a small buffer |
| Conveyors appear congested | Too many routes share one corridor | Separate inputs, intermediates, and outputs |
| Shop stock disappears quickly | Customer demand exceeds production | Increase reliable output or reduce competing products |
Use buffers between stages with different production speeds. An intermediate buffer can protect the potion line from short supply interruptions, but it should not hide a permanent capacity problem. If the buffer is always full, the next stage needs more capacity. If it is always empty, the previous stage needs attention.

Selling Transformation Potions Through the Shop
Potion production only becomes useful when the shop can turn finished goods into funds for expansion. Keep the shop supplied, but do not send every potion directly to customers if the same materials are needed for a commission or a more advanced production line.
Early in the game, manual shop management can be practical while production volume is low. As the factory grows, automated checkout and clearer inventory organization can reduce interruptions and let you focus on gathering, logistics, and machine maintenance.
Avoid producing every item at maximum volume. Maintain dependable stock for regular customers while reserving scarce materials for orders, commissions, and higher-value chains.
| Shop Priority | Best Use | Management Advice |
|---|---|---|
| Regular potion stock | Steady everyday sales | Produce in repeatable batches |
| Commission items | Requested rewards and objectives | Reserve required materials before normal sales |
| Advanced potions | Higher-value production | Build a reserve before sustained selling |
| Slow-moving goods | Occasional demand | Use smaller batches to protect storage space |
| Finished-product reserve | Expansion and future orders | Keep separate from immediately available stock |
Use customer demand as a planning signal rather than an instruction to expand immediately. If a potion repeatedly leaves the shelves, confirm that its materials are renewable and that increasing output will not starve another important chain.
